GLP-1 and the Indian diet: how to adapt your plate
A normal Indian plate is rice or roti with dal, sabzi, some curd, and a sweet or fried snack now and then. On a GLP-1 medicine you eat less and may feel nauseous, so that same plate needs to be smaller, richer in protein and fibre, gentler on the stomach, and well watered. The medicine helps you eat less; what you eat in that less decides whether you stay nourished. Talk to your doctor and dietitian before changing your food.
